Neighborhood pizza-and-wings spot with lively sports vibe, solid pies and standout burgers, but service speed and order accuracy can wobble during rushes.
Danny's Pizza Place delivers solid neighborhood dining with strong food quality—thin crust pizzas and creative burgers like the Fig Jam earn consistent praise—and attentive service that keeps drinks flowing. However, quality dips during peak events with occasional order errors and slower tickets, and scattered food safety reports prevent grade A territory. The lively sports bar atmosphere and generous portions appeal to locals and families, making it a reliable choice for casual dining when you're not expecting flawless execution.
This is a neighborhood hang where game day energy meets big-portion comfort food, the kind of place with TVs everywhere and staff that often hustles to keep drinks filled. Guests rave about crisp thin crust pies and playful burgers, with one noting, "We were seated fast and never saw an empty glass." On crowded nights it can get loud and lively, and parking is a bit tight, but the room feels friendly once you settle in. The cooking leans elevated pub fare with Italian-American roots—think reliable pizzas, saucy wings, and a Fig Jam burger that regulars call a standout. The culinary approach is elevated traditional: familiar dishes with fun twists rather than showy technique. Most nights the kitchen delivers satisfying comfort; on peak events, a few diners report slower tickets or order errors, which management usually addresses after the fact. Families do well here. The menu has a true Kids section (burger bites, mac, tenders, hot dog) alongside pizzas and simple pastas, so even cautious eaters find something. Portions are generous, prices are mid-to-high casual, and the vibe stays welcoming—just expect more noise during big games and consider earlier hours for a calmer meal with kids.
